Matthew 19:1-12

Teaching About Divorce

1Now when Jesus had finished these sayings, he went away from aGalilee and bentered cthe region of Judea beyond the Jordan. 2And dlarge crowds followed him, and he healed them there.

3And Pharisees came up to him and etested him by asking, fIs it lawful to divorce one’s wife for any cause?” 4He answered, g“Have you not read that he who created them from the beginning made them male and female, 5and said, hTherefore a man shall leave his father and his mother and hold fast to his wife, and ithe two shall become one flesh’? 6So they are no longer two but one flesh. jWhat therefore God has joined together, let not man separate.” 7They said to him, kWhy then did Moses command one to give a certificate of divorce and to send her away?” 8He said to them, Because of your lhardness of heart Moses allowed you to divorce your wives, but from the beginning it was not so. 9 mAnd I say to you: whoever divorces his wife, except for sexual immorality, and marries another, commits adultery.”
Some manuscripts add and whoever marries a divorced woman commits adultery; other manuscripts  except for sexual immorality, makes her commit adultery, and whoever marries a divorced woman commits adultery


10The disciples said to him, “If such is the case of a man with his wife, it is better not to marry.” 11But he said to them, oNot everyone can receive this saying, but only pthose to qwhom it is given. 12For there are eunuchs who have been so from birth, and there are eunuchs who have been made eunuchs by men, and there are eunuchs who have made themselves eunuchs rfor the sake of the kingdom of heaven. Let the one who is able to receive this receive it.”
